The volume of the ball is 36n find the surface area of the ball.

The volume of the ball (Vsh) is equal to the volume of the pyramid, the base area of which is equal to the surface area of the ball, and the height is the radius of the ball (R). Calculated by the formula:
Vsh = 4 / 3nR ^ 3.
Knowing that the volume of the ball is 36n, we calculate the radius of the ball:
R3 = Vsh: 4 / 3p = 36p: 4 / 3p = 27.
R = 3.
The surface area of the ball (S) is calculated by the formula:
S = 4pR ^ 2 = 4p * 32 = 36p.
Answer: 36p.
